So this is the act of promise to celebrate marriage. On the right hand side it says that the marriage took place on 5 November 1839. (Santa Maria – St Mary's Parish/Priest?)

Left hand side basically says:

No 50
Dated: 3 October 1839 10 p.m.
Groom: Giuseppe Mignogna, age 60, born Riccia, farmer, living here, son of deceased Pietro, farmer,
and son of deceased Rosaria Gasario??? (Both parents lived in Riccia when alive.)

Bride: Giacomina Abiuso, 60, born Riccia and living here, daughter of deceased Cipriano , farmer and deceased Donata Bozza.

And then at the bottom it basically is listing the Allegati which will be well worth you finding. This is what I read:

1. Act of birth of groom born 8 July 1775.
2. Act of birth of bride born 1 March 1777.
3. Act of Death of father of groom.
4. Act of Death of mother of groom.
5. Act of Death of paternal grandfather of groom
6. Act of Death of 1st wife of groom.
7. Act of Death of father of bride
8. Act of Death of mother of bride.
9. Act of Death of paternal grandfather of bride.
10. Act of death of 1st husband of bride. (This will contain info about Giuseppe.)
11. Marriage Banns (Act of Notificazione ….)
10. ? I can't read this at the minute.

(Obviously the ages of both bride and groom are incorrect if one was born in 1775 and the other 1777!)

So do allegati only exist if there is a death of a first spouse? No. They don't have one for every marriage do they?My understanding is that every couple was required to provide supplemental or supporting records and documents, which we call Processetti or Allegati, before they could get married. They are an absolute treasure chest for us!
